''Stepping Sounds is a unique project where the group simultaneously developed expressive movement and dance in tandem with music and sounds to accompany the choreography.

I was primarily involved with helping to create the music as Rosa developed and directed the choreography. Rosa drew directly on thoughts and feelings meaningful to our individual and collective experience at the current time and helped translate that into expressive movement for each individual in the group.

For the music, I tried to think of ways to directly connect the two activities to make both elements expressive of each other. I created two pressure responsive floor panels that we incorporated into the dance space, which when activated, generated sequences and phrases from an electronic drum module. In addition to the movement-triggered percussion we explored other sounds to express some of the different moods and emotions being discussed, from being happy and energised to feeling contemplative, apprehensive, etc.

While some members of the group were engaged in movement, others would join me performing live percussion and vocals as we aimed to describe and inspire the unfolding dance.

Whilst all this was happening, Oliver was discreetly filming the action. He had chosen the very beautiful Wharf Academy as the venue which engendered an uplifting feeling with its tall ceiling and impressive windows which also adds a lovely visual element to the film.
By the final session we had arrived at a very clear way of working and managed to put all of the ideas into a wonderful extended performance which satisfyingly concluded the project.

Stepping Sounds meant a lot to me personally as I have not been able to work in person with a group since our 'Winter into Spring' project, which was completed just before the first lockdown. Stepping Sounds brought back feelings of optimism which I found deeply uplifting after this strange period of enforced isolation. Many thanks to the brilliant and forward thinking Musical Keys for making this work possible.''

- David Ross, October 2021

Musical Keys Norwich, UK

Musical Keys is a Norwich based charity providing a service to people of all ages with disabilities and/or additional needs across Norfolk and the surrounding region.

Our programme of music and arts based activities is designed to enable participants to learn new skills, build confidence and improve motor skills and coordination through interactive sessions where self expression can thrive.
